TS(TypeScript)是否接受Protractor配置中定义的全局变量取决于具体的配置和使用情况。
Protractor是一个用于自动化测试Angular应用程序的工具,它基于WebDriverJS和Jasmine。在Protractor的配置文件中,可以定义一些全局变量,这些变量可以在测试用例中使用。
对于TypeScript项目,可以通过声明文件(.d.ts)来定义全局变量的类型。在Protractor的配置文件中,可以引入这些声明文件,以便TypeScript能够识别和接受这些全局变量。
例如,假设我们在Protractor的配置文件中定义了一个全局变量globalVariable
,并且我们有一个声明文件global.d.ts
来定义这个全局变量的类型。在配置文件中,我们可以通过import
语句引入这个声明文件:
import './global.d.ts';
然后,在测试用例中,我们就可以使用这个全局变量globalVariable
了:
describe('Example Test', () => {
it('should use global variable', () => {
console.log(globalVariable);
// 其他测试逻辑...
});
});
需要注意的是,为了使TypeScript能够正确识别和接受这些全局变量,我们需要确保声明文件的路径和引入语句的路径是正确的。
至于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,我无法给出具体的链接。但是,腾讯云作为一家知名的云计算服务提供商,提供了丰富的云计算产品和解决方案,可以通过腾讯云官方网站或者相关技术文档来了解和查找相关产品和介绍。
没有搜到相关的沙龙
领取专属 10元无门槛券
手把手带您无忧上云